Despite their differences, Trump's first wife has come out in support of her ex-husband's tough stance on foreign nationals entering the country, whilst at the same time stressing that some immigration is still necessary - because Americans don't like working as maids and cleaners.
"If they come here — like this 19-year-old, she’s pregnant, she crossed over a wall that’s this high. She gives birth in an American hospital, which is for free. The child becomes American automatically,” she explained to the New York Post. "She brings the whole family, she doesn’t pay the taxes, she doesn’t have a job, she gets housing, she gets the food stamps. Who’s paying? You and me."
But then came the qualification: "As long as you come here legally and get a proper job, we need immigrants. Who’s going to vacuum our living rooms and clean up after us? Americans don’t like to do that."
